MILTON Milton
Milton
Milton
N. J. McGillivray Esqr, proprietor
Mr Duncan McGillivray Achnaloddan
Mr Ross, Schoolmaster
042 This name is applied to several small dwelling houses, all one story high, thatched, and in fair condition. N. J. McGillivray Esqr proprietor Dunmaglass Co. [County] Inverness
BLARACHAR Blarachar
Blarachar
Blarachar
E. C. S. Walker Esqr. proprietor
Mr Ross Schoolmaster
Mr McGillivray, Glenbeg
042 This is a crofters house and out buildings, one story high, all thatched and in fair condition E. C. S. Walker Esqr proprietor Brin by Inverness
GLENBEG Glenbeg
Glenbeg
Glenbeg
E. C. S. Walker Esqr.
Mr Ross
Mr McGillivray, Tenant
042 ; 043 A farm house one story high with out buildings attached the whole slated, and in good repair. E. C. S. Walker Esqr proprietor There are several dwelling houses about half a mile to the south east which bear the same name
GORTONAGOUR Gortonagour
Gortonagour
Gortonagour
E. C. S. Walker Esqr proprietor
Mr Ross Schoolmaster
Mr Simeon McTavish, Tenant
042 This is a dwelling house of a small farm, one story high, having offices attached; they are all thatched, and in good repair E. C. S. Walker Esqr, proprietor
